Soccer Enthusiasts Get Their Kicks With City of Henderson Leagues
HENDERSON, Nev. – Adult soccer enthusiasts (ages 16+) may register for the City of Henderson Parks and Recreation Department’s spring soccer leagues Jan. 9 through Feb. 25. Team registration is $225 and can be made in person at the Sports office, located at Arroyo Grande Sports Complex, 298 Arroyo Grande Blvd. Teams may declare their color at registration. Play begins the week of March 4.
Two leagues are available to choose from, men’s 7 v. 7 and co-rec 6 v. 6. Playing fields are shorter and narrower than the standard soccer field to allow for smaller team size and optimal recreational play. The program offers a regular season and a playoff with games played on Sunday afternoons and evenings.

The nationally accredited City of Henderson Parks and Recreation Department provides premium services through diverse and innovative parks, recreation and natural resource opportunities. It serves the community with seven recreation centers (including a facility for adults 50+), 11 pools, 53 parks, five skate parks, two sports complexes, more than 65 linear miles of trails, Acacia Demonstration Gardens, the Henderson Bird Viewing Preserve, and thousands of programs for people of all ages and abilities.
